Manchester United among ten-plus clubs tracking Bazoumana Toure

Manchester United are among a host of teams keeping close tabs on Bazoumana Toure, but only as far as scouting the player.

According to Fabrizio Romano on Caught Offside, Bazoumana Toure could emerge as a concrete target for Manchester United in the future, with the club keeping regular tabs on the prospect from Ivory Coast. The Red Devils are among ten clubs watching the 18-year-old African attacking sensation, although their interest is not concrete at this stage.

Manchester United might have continued to struggle on the pitch with their first team. But they are highly active in the background when it comes to signing young talents in the market. The Red Devils made some impressive moves for promising talents in the summer, with Crystal Palace star Samuel Lusale being one of their signings for the youth sides.

They also signed Senegalese teenager Sekou Kone and have now set sights on another African talent: Ivorian Bazoumana Toure. The teenager joined Swedish side Hammarby IF in March of this year and has been in impressive form since.

In the Swedish top flight, Toure has made 19 appearances, scoring seven goals and three assists. Those are decent numbers for a player of his talent. But he still has a long way to go in his development ahead of a big career move. Manchester United are reportedly among ten other clubs looking at the teenager, which definitely includes Crystal Palace, who were keen in the summer.

Arsenal are also keeping tabs, but like others, including Manchester United, are not concrete about the 18-year-old African attacking sensation at this stage. As per Fabrizio Romano, the Red Devils are only scouting Bazoumana Toure as they do with other talents across the continent, as a future move would be on the cards if the observers return with a good enough report on the teenager.

Manchester United’s interest in Toure not concrete

As it is common practice for clubs to scout top talents, mere observation turning into concrete interest takes time. Given that the 18-year-old African attacking sensation has only joined Hammarby recently, he might have come on Manchester United’s radar only now.

Hence, Manchester United, like the other ten and more clubs, are only keeping a watchful eye on the Ivorian’s game for the time being. An interest would become concrete when the scouts return with their full dossier on the teenager’s attributes at a later date when their scouting mission ends.
